ATM Intensifies Voter Registration Drive in Midrand Ahead of 2026 Local Elections

MIDRAND, GAUTENG — The African Transformation Movement (ATM) has launched an extensive voter registration drive in Midrand and surrounding regions, mobilizing citizens ahead of the 2026 Local Government Elections scheduled for November 4.
